Edinburgh, United Kingdom | Contract Position | 100% OnsiteOur client, a leading global technology company, is looking for a Software Engineer with expertise in programming languages, operating systems, and open-source ecosystems to join their Europe Software Standardization & Industry Development (EU-SID) team. This is a rare opportunity to combine technical depth with industry influence, contributing to the future of software standards and platform innovation across Europe.

What You’ll DoRepresent our client in international standards organizations (e.g., ECMA, W3C, OCX) within the software, open source, and mobile OS domains. Contribute to the design and evolution of advanced technologies like ArkTS, Cangjie, HarmonyOS Native, Atomic Services, and open-source development kits.

Track and interpret global software policies and regulations — with a focus on EU digital acts such as the DMA and DSA — and deliver insights to internal teams. Work closely with engineering, product, and strategy teams across European branches and headquarters to align technical direction and share updates. Promote and manage pilot projects and co-development efforts with European developers, ecosystem players, and academic institutions.

Support public workshops, summits, and events focused on operating systems, developer tools, and software standards. Assist in internal project planning, budgeting, and coordination efforts within the EU-SID team. Who

You AreHold a Master’s or PhD in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related field. Have experience with or exposure to standards bodies like ECMA, W3C, OCX, or major open-source governance. Proficient in mobile application development on platforms such as Android, iOS, or HarmonyOS.Solid understanding of programming language infrastructure, OS components, or software development lifecycle.

Skilled in interpreting complex policies and translating technology trends into actionable strategy. Comfortable working in a multicultural and collaborative environment. Located in or willing to relocate to Edinburgh for 100% onsite work.
